    Quote Originally Posted by KnottedYet View Post
    When they get smelly wash them by hand in dandruff shampoo. The chemicals in dandruff shampoo cut the odor in man-made fabric. Another TE'er mentioned this, I tried it, and it really works.
    .
    Which dandruff shampoo do you use? There are several different active ingredients.

    Quote Originally Posted by PamNY View Post
    Which dandruff shampoo do you use? There are several different active ingredients.
    I can't find the thread. It was a TE'er whose SO worked for J+J, and had been working on a de-stinkifier for manmade fibers. The active ingredient was the same one as is used in Head And Shoulders shampoo. I bought a store brand shampoo with the same ingredient, it worked great. (I'm at work right now, so I can't look up what the ingredient was)
